Heart disease is the leading cause of death in the United States, and in the state of Arkansas. Do you know the signs of a heart attack?

Dr. Dwight Chrisman with the Baptist Health Heart Institute is here to clear the air when it comes to heart attack -- and share strategies for prevention.
